Problems solved by technology

[0003] It is often necessary to install foam boards in steel structure walls, but at present, when installing foam boards, the foam boards are directly fixed on them with tools such as nail guns, and at the same time, foam glue is used to fill the gaps, so that the foam boards cannot be disassembled and reused , it will be directly destroyed when it is disassembled, which does not conform to the concept of environmental protection and energy saving

Abstract

The invention discloses an environment-friendly and energy-saving device for a steel structure building wall. The environment-friendly and energy-saving device comprises a foam board, a first steel frame and a second steel frame, wherein a mounting frame is arranged in the first steel frame, and a fixing frame is arranged in the second steel frame; a threaded rod and a clamping plate are arranged on the mounting frame, and sliding strips are arranged on the two sides of the mounting frame; a first spring is arranged on the back of the mounting frame, and a rolling rod, a rotating rod, a tension spring and the like are arranged on the fixing frame; and second springs are arranged on the two sides of the fixing frame, and a supporting shaft and a bearing are arranged on the lower face of the fixing frame. By arranging the mounting frame, the threaded rod on the mounting frame is rotated, and thus the threaded rod can drive the clamping plate to clamp and fix the foam board; and meanwhile, the mounting frame can further slide towards the inner side of the first steel frame by pushing the foam board, so that the foam board is clamped on the fixing frame, mounting and dismounting of the foam board are both convenient, the foam board does not need to be crushed and damaged when dismounted, reutilization of the foam board is facilitated, and environmental protection and energy saving are achieved.

Description

technical field [0001] The invention relates to the technical field of steel structure building devices, in particular to an environmental protection and energy saving device for steel structure building walls. Background technique [0002] Steel structure is a structure composed of steel materials, which is one of the main types of building structures. The structure is mainly composed of beam steel, steel column, steel truss and other components made of section steel and steel plate, and adopts rust removal and antirust processes such as silanization, pure manganese phosphating, washing and drying, and galvanizing. The components or components are usually connected by welds, bolts or rivets. Because of its light weight and easy construction, it is widely used in large factories, stadiums, super high-rises and other fields. Steel structures are prone to corrosion.
